大约有 6 项符合查询结果, 库内数据总量为 30,778 项。 (搜索耗时: 0.0035 秒)
...何移动,如图2-2所示 (图2-2) 由于IDE本身不支持Astar的类库,同时也没有导入Astar类库,运行时会报错,如图2-3所示 (图2-3) 因此,我们需要引入Astar.js来支持A*算法,从 https://github.com/bgrins/javascript-astar 官网下载 astar.js 将 astar...
来源: Laya3.0_文档 发布时间: 20241014
...写四、ProtocolBuffer使用4.1 Message 定义4.2 项目中添加protobuf 类库4.3 加载协议文件4.4 Message 方法4.5 代码示例网络通信 一、概述 在我们的项目开发过程中,除了单机不需要使用网络通信,开发一个网络项目,难免要处理网络通信。...
来源: Laya3.0_文档 发布时间: 20241014
...户长按可以识别。这里生成二维码,我们借助第三方的js类库来生成二维码。类库代码可以再GitHub上下载,这里用的是这个地址。 新建个项目,把下载的qrcode.js添加到index.html中。qrcode的api请参考地址。具体的逻辑代码如下: var ...
来源: Laya3.0_文档 发布时间: 20241014
...2-3) engine: js项目文件与libs引擎库目录,是项目代码和类库。 resources: 资源目录和资源文件,小游戏由于初始包的限制,建议将初始包的内容在规划好,最好能放到统一的目录下,便于初始包的剥离。 game.js: vivo小游戏的入...
来源: Laya3.0_文档 发布时间: 20241014
...script" src="astar.js"></script> 2.2 A*代码中使用 添加好A*类库之后,我们来看看代码中是怎么使用的 先来看一个最基本的A*代码示例 var graph = new Graph([ [1,1,1,1], [0,1,1,0], [0,0,1,1] ]); var start = graph.grid[0][0]; var end = graph.grid[1][2]; var res...
来源: Laya3.0_文档 发布时间: 20230303
...缩引擎库:一般建议勾选,勾选后,将使用压缩后的引擎类库,可以减少包体大小。 压缩JS文件:一般建议勾选,勾选后,将使用压缩后的JS文件,可以减少包体大小。 生成源代码映射:勾选后,输出目录会打包”.js.map“文件...
来源: Laya3.0_文档 发布时间: 20241014